Jorg Bergmeister pulled away from Alex Gurney on a restart with just over six minutes left to win the Sahlen's Six Hours of The Glen at Watkins Glen International on Saturday.

The restart in the Grand American Rolex Sports Car Series race, which was plagued by intermittent rain, came after the eighth caution. Bergmeister's Krohn Racing teammate, team owner Tracy Krohn, was between the leader and the challengers, and helped Bergmeister jump to a big lead quickly in his Ford Riley Daytona Prototype.

Bergmeister was never challenged, winning by 3.4 seconds at an average speed of 87.09 mph in 154 laps around the 3.4-mile road course.
